The radio is fitted with an antitheft protection system
based on the exchange of information between the
radio and the electronic control unit (Body Computer)
installed on the car.
This system warrants the highest level of security and
prevents entry of the secret code every time the radio
supply is disconnected. After every re-connection an
automatic check procedure is performed during which
the display shows the wording “CANCHECK” for
about one second.
If the result of the check is positive, the set starts
working, whereas if the comparison codes are not the
same or if the radio is connected for the first time to
the car electric system, the device informs the user of
the need to enter the secret code according to the
procedure described in the following paragraph.

Entering the secret code
Entry of the secret code is required to allow the radio
to work after the first connection to the car electric
system.
Connecting the radio to the car supply, the display
shows the word “CODE” for about 2 seconds,
followed by “ENTER CODE: ----”.
The secret code comprises four figures from 1 to 6,
each corresponding to one of the dashes.
To enter the first digit of the code, press the
corresponding key of the preset stations (from 1 to 6).
Enter the other code digits in the same way.
If the four figures are not entered within 20 seconds,
the display shows the word “CODE” for 2 seconds
and then “ENTER CODE: ----”. This is not to be
considered as an incorrect code entry.
After entering the fourth digit (within 20 seconds), the
radio starts working.If a wrong code is entered,the radio sounds a “beep”,
the display shows the word “CODE” for 2 seconds
and then “ENTER CODE: ----” to warn the user that it
is necessary to enter the correct code.
Every time the user enters a wrong code,the waiting
time increases gradually (1 min, 2 min, 4 min, 8 min, 16
min, 30 min, 1h, 2h, 4h, 8h, 16h, 24h) until reaching a
maximum of 24 hours.
The waiting time will be shown on the display with the
word “RADIO BLOCKED/WAIT”. When this goes off
it is possible to start the new code entry procedure.
CODE Card
This the document that certifies possession of the
radio. The Code Card contains the radio model, serial
number and secret code.
IMPORTANT Keep the Code Card carefully to be
able to give the related data to the competent
authorities in the event of theft.

GLOSSARY
AF (Alternative Frequency)
Function that allows the radio to stay tuned on the FM
station selected also passing through areas served by
transmitters with different frequencies.
The RDS system actually keeps the intensity and
quality of the signal received under control,
automatically switching tuning on the frequency of the
transmitter that is sending the strongest signal.
AutoSTore
Function with which it is possible to store
automatically radio stations.
Balance (Channel balancing)
Function with which it is possible to suitably adjust the
sound from the right or left speakers.
Bass (Bass tones)
This function adjusts the bass tones.CD Changer
Multiple Compact Disc player.
CLR (Clear)
Function with which it is possible to clear one or all
the tracks of the CD stored with the TPM function.
Distant/Local (Sens Dx/Lo)
These are two levels of reception sensitivity.
1) Distant (maximum sensitivity), which makes it
possible to tune all the stations that can be
received.
2) Local (minimum sensitivity), which makes it possible
to tune only those stations with sufficiently strong
signals, such as for example local stations.
EON (Enhanced Other Network)
Function that allows the radio to tune automatically on
a different station than the one being listened to which
broadcasts traffic information.

Fader
Function with which it is possible to suitably adjust the
sound from the front or rear speakers.
Hicut (treble reduction)
Function with which it is possible to reduce the treble
tones, in accordance with the signal transmitted.
Loudness
Function that emphasises the bass and treble tones
when listening at low level. It is cut off with the
volume set to maximum (level 66).
Mix
This function is used to randomly select a Compact
Disc among those present in the CD Changer and all
the tracks on this Compact Disc are played in random
sequence.
Mute
This function enables to mute the active source. This
function is activated automatically, if a cell phone is
connected to the radio, when a phone call is being
received.Presettings
Number of radio stations that can be stored manually
or automatically.
PTY (Program Type)
This function allows the presetting of a category of
programmes such as for instance, news bulletins,
music, sport, etc.
RDS (Radio Data System)
This is an additional radio information system which
uses the 57 kHz subcarrier of normal FM broadcasts.
With this function it is possible to receive different
types of information such as station names, alternative
frequencies, automatic tuning to traffic bulletins or
special programmes selected through the PTY
function.
REG (Regional transmission reception function)
Function with which it is possible to tune only to local
(regional) stations.

Repeat (Repetition of the track)
Function with which it is possible to listen
continuously to the last track played on the Compact
Disc.
Scan
Function with which it is possible to listen, for approx.
10 seconds, to all the radio stations stored, or the
beginning of all the tracks contained on a Compact
Disc.
Scrolling
Function with which it is possible to receive different
programmes in the same network (in the FM band
only).
PLL tuning
Digital tuning with Phase Lock Loop circuit to obtain
the best radio channel tuning.
Soft Mute
Function that gradually highers and lowers the volume
when Mute is turned on or off.Sound Flavour
A function that sets the best equalizing possible
depending on the type of music selected (Classic, Jazz,
Rock, etc).
SVC
Function that automatically adjusts the level of the
volume to the speed of the car to maintain the ratio
with the noise level in the passenger compartment.
TA (Traffic information)
Function with which it is possible to receive the traffic
information broadcast by the stations enabled, also
when tuned to another station or listening to a CD.
TPM (Track Program Memory)
Function with which it is possible to store the
sequence for playing the tracks of a CD, to be able to
play them later in the sequence set.
Treble (Treble tones)
This adjusts the treble tones.
